Abstract
In this paper, the author elaborates about several examples of the multidisciplinary projects on which he was involved throughout his five years as Integrated Master’s student in Mechanical Engineering at the Faculty of Engineering of University of Porto. This self-reflection aims to explain how these projects contributed to enrich, not only his technological and scientific knowledge, but also on how they have influenced his methodology as a student and how it lead to the research environment. The author would like to highlight that the multidisciplinarity of the course fed his motivation to learn and allowed him to established multiple connections between different topics such as mechanics, informatics and electronics.
